The tax-rate lookup cache in the Breva checkout service worries me. Entries are keyed only by region code, so a stale or poisoned entry would apply the wrong rate to every order in that region until expiry. Please verify: TTLs are short enough to bound exposure, negative lookups aren't cached, and the refresh path revalidates against the signed rate feed rather than trusting upstream blindly. Also confirm eviction is size-bounded so an attacker can't churn the keyspace. Current cache settings for review:

limits module of yagaf-yajef:
RATE_LIMITS = {
    "novwyn": 950,
    "wenath": 428,
    "prawyn": 413,
    "gorvan": 539,
    "praael": 870,
    "drumir": 113,
    "gordor": 439,
}

As our incoming director will be assuming oversight of regional facilities, I want to set out the Ferndale Hollow situation clearly. The office houses nine staff, all of whom have accepted transfers to the Ashgrove campus; no redundancies are anticipated. The landlord, Pellbrook Estates, has agreed a negotiated exit with minimal penalty, and savings of roughly eleven percent on regional overheads should materialise within two quarters. Full timelines are attached. The underlying strategic reasoning is summarised in the note below.

management briefing: Headcount on the Silok team goes from 44 to 77 by the end of May. Gross margin on Silok came in at 63 percent against a plan of 30 percent.

**Action item for security review:** Turns out Petalboard's EXIF scrubber was skipping images uploaded via the bulk importer, so a handful of photos kept GPS tags for about two weeks. We've routed the importer through the same scrubbing pass as regular uploads and added a post-upload audit job that flags any surviving metadata. Please double-check the audit job's coverage — we're not confident about animated formats. Full remediation notes, affected-file counts, and the verification checklist are written up here.

operations page: https://confluence.lumicsys.internal/projects/display/projects/display